Finderne Development Trust
Finderne Development Trust (FDT) was formed in 2018 to act as the anchor organisation and key driver of the sustainable rural regeneration of the area of Finderne. Finderne is the stunningly beautiful area that surrounds Logie Steading and encompasses the small settlements of Rafford, Easter Lawrenceton, Dunphail, Edinkillie, Logie, Cathay, Altyre, Burgie, Blairs, Blervie, Brodieshill, Relugas, Glenerney and Braemoray.
FDT is a membership organization, managed by a voluntary Board of Directors who are responsible for ensuring the Trust works towards “unlocking the future” for Finderne and achieving its vision.
FDT’s vision captures Finderne’s special sense of place, its outstanding environmental and cultural qualities and its ambition to help nurture these qualities whilst at the same time helping to make it socially attractive and economically possible for people of all ages to live and make their livelihoods in the area for the long term.
This vision is encapsulated as:
“Finderne is home to a welcoming community where people of all ages want to live, work and visit because of its outstanding environment and the quality of life it offers.”
FDT’s vision is supported by its 5-year strategic plan which sets out priority projects to advance the social, economic,environmental and cultural development of Finderne. These projects have been formed as a result of a 6-month long community consultation process which set out to identify the key issues, challenges and opportunities for the area and its community.
To enable FDT to take forward these projects, the developers of Logie Wind Farm – Hill of Glaschyle Renewables LLP – have undertaken to provide core funding from its community benefit fund to facilitate the operation of the Trust over the next 25 years.
KEY PRIORITIES:
To achieve FDT’s vision, efforts will be concentrated on delivering against its three strategic themes:
- SOCIAL – developing a stronger identity for Finderne, a more balanced demographic, enhanced well-being and combatting social isolation.
- ECONOMIC – facilitating availability of infrastructure to support local businesses and encouraging more people to establish livelihoods in Finderne’s rural industries.
- ENVIRONMENT, ART & CULTURE – creating opportunities to access, enjoy and participate in environmental stewardship and enhancing and cultural life of Finderne.
PIORITIY PROJECTS:
FDT will focus on six projects in its initial years of delivering its strategy:
- Community Broadband
- Rural-based Apprenticeships
- Energy Efficient Living – including a wide range of economic and environmental projects
- A Community Hub
- Community Home Care and Well-being
- Recreational Routes – with a focus on working in partnership with the Dava Way Association to develop the Dava Way as one of the key routes for the area
